Transaction 80aa64dec339a2198602efa57385954e350d65cdddbbcba5c3ee9087b2939b86
1 Input
1 Output
-
80aa64dec339a2198602efa57385954e350d65cdddbbcba5c3ee9087b2939b86:0
- value
- 1043009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84462a2cadada7f4b1ba71abcf85efe253f8ac24 OP_EQUAL
- address
- 3DkRAzo4AYo3QH7K6Z1abwakeZfkAXSrhZ